Source summary

Wikipedia

Sister Sledge was an American female group composed of members of the Sledge family. The group was formed in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, in 1965, and originally consisted of sisters Debbie, Joni, Kim, and Kathy Sledge. Their music crosses genres of R&B, disco, pop, rock and Philly soul.

Sister Sledge first performed in talent shows and clubs in Philadelphia and eventually signed with Money Back Records. In 1972, they left Money Back Records and signed with Atlantic Records subsidiary label Atco Records, where they released two Top 10 dance songs "Love Don't You Go Through No Changes on Me" (1974) and "Pain Reliever" (1975). The group were moved to another subsidiary label Cotillion Records in 1976. They released six studio albums between 1977 and 1983, including the successful albums We Are Family (1979) and Love Somebody Today (1980) and singles "He's the Greatest Dancer" (1979), "We Are Family" (1979), "Lost in Music" (1979), "All American Girls" (1981), and "My Guy" (1982). In mid-1980s, they experienced a resurgence in mainstream popularity after the release of their single "Thinking of You" and a remix of their earlier single "Lost in Music" peaked at number 4 in the United Kingdom. In 1985, their single "Frankie" topped the UK Singles chart for four consecutive weeks and became the fifth highest-selling single in the UK for that year.
